“Fantastic location, great staff - loved it”
This hotel is expensive, but you get what you pay for! You can't fault the service - from the doorman, to check-in, to room service, the concierge, the cleaning staff and the barmen - they are all attentive and very friendly. Our room was beautiful - we booked a suite - decked out regally and the bed was very comfortable. The location of the hotel was fantastic, right opposite the Tuileries Garden, with all of the main tourist attractions within walking distance - the Louvre to the left, Place de Concorde to the right, Place de Vendome behind. The Eiffel Tower was visible from our hotel room and we even walked over there, although it was a long walk. And this hotel is pet friendly, so if you want your pooch to enjoy Paris in 5-star luxury, then this is the place to come to. We will definitely be returning to enjoy Le Meurice again!

Louvre - Place Vendome 1 and 2), Paris, France: By the Tuileries gardens on the Seines Right Bank, the Louvre museum dominates Pariss cultural heart. Exclusive boutiques line Rue St-Honoré and Rue de Rivoli, and a shiny modern shopping mall occupies the old market of Les Halles. The 2nd is the finance and theatre district, containing the Bourse (stock exchange) and the Comédie Française national theatre. ChâteletLes Halles station is the citys biggest and busiest transport interchange.
